Protest is not allowed inside Russia. There was little resistance from the Russian people to the invasion of Ukraine, and those who didn’t like it simply left.  But Vladimir Putin has made a decree that has caused discord across Russia. Has he finally pushed his people too far? Guests: Zoya Sheftalovich - Contributing editor for POLITICO Dr Christina Ezrahi - Historian; author of Swans of the Kremlin and Dancing for Stalin Denis Volkov - Director - Levada Centre, Moscow Dr Yevgenia Albats - Chief Editor of The New Times Dr Mykhailo Minakov - Philosopher; Editor in Chief of Focus Ukraine blog from the Kennan Institute at the Wilson Center
